I noticed people bidding madly on a copy the other day and then heard in my local HMV they sold out of it suddenly sometime this week. Hilarious how a film people were willing to forget about on release - it wasn't even showing near me, but a few months later his next film Haywire was, so I caught up on DVD - is now suddenly the film everyone's talking about. I swear it was showing up in Poundland stores over the past few years as well! My older sister described it as 'one of the most boring films I've ever seen', but then again her filmic diet mainly consists of superheroes and Star Wars these days.

Anyway, hope this draws more attention to Soderbergh and Burns - together they are two of the best voices in contemporary American cinema. Would love to see them do a sequel of sorts starring...Tom Hanks, maybe?

PS: I'd also recommend Side Effects if people are after a double-bill.
